Introduction of an Internal Communication System Ensuring Anonymity and Safety
Foodnamu announced on the 4th that it has introduced and is operating an anonymous reporting system called ‘Helpline’ from the 1st to realize ethical management by eradicating corruption and improper conduct.
Helpline is an ethical management system established to reduce management risks and maintain organizational integrity. It can be used by anyone, including Foodnamu employees and external customers, without separate membership registration via PC or smartphone.
Reports can be made on acts contrary to the organization's ethical values and integrity, employee grievances, suggestions and opinions for fostering a culture of integrity, and ideas. Reports can include ▲corrupt acts ▲unfair orders ▲human rights violations ▲power harassment ▲sexual harassment ▲personal grievances ▲suggestions, etc.
Reported content is anonymized through the Helpline system and delivered in real time to the Foodnamu Audit Team manager. After investigation by the Audit Team, the results are communicated back to the reporter via the Helpline system.
The system alleviates reporters’ concerns about identity exposure through encryption of report contents, overseas server management, and IP tracking blocking systems, and is expected to play a significant role in establishing a sound reporting culture.
A Foodnamu official stated, “We expect that the Helpline, an anonymous guaranteed reporting system, will enhance Foodnamu’s ethical management and integrity,” and added, “We will continue to strive to become a company that can sustain growth through efficient and transparent management activities.”
